WebFeb 15, 2024 · The two most common forms of braille are called Grade 1 and Grade 2, or uncontracted and contracted braille. Uncontracted braille, Grade 1, or Alphabetic … WebYou may hear the term uncontracted or grade one braille used to refer to words spelled letter-for-letter in braille as they are in print. Contracted or grade two braille uses what …
